After two false starts over the YEARS of trying to cleanup and
reorganize the stdlib, creating a SIG to get this going, having Guido
give the PEP the once-over over the past several days, and creating
two new bugs reports (issues 2715 and 2716), PEP 3108 is finally ready
for public vetting!

While reading this PEP, do remember this is only about either removing
modules, renaming them, or moving them into a package. Additions are
not covered by this PEP!

Also realize all of the right people have been consulted on this stuff
(e.g., the web SIG about the urllib package). So please do not think
that something that seems drastic (e.g., the removal of all
Mac-specific modules) was taken lightly when in fact the proper people
were asked and they were okay with what is going on.
